I have a chance to buy the sword below. I have no pictures other than what is provided. It also comes with a cloth cover, and an engraved name on the blade. I have researched the name and found two three exact matches. Two of them are father and son, both born near where this sword is currently located, so I'm thinking it must be one of theirs. The name is Robb D. Henry. The father was born in 1873 and the son in 1921, both born in Dawson PA. If anyone here can confirm a Masonic membership for either of these gentleman, it would be great. I am also interested learning the age and possible value of this sword. I have seen prices vary widely on eBay.
